I learned all about SPi-V at www.fieldofview.com but there is no software to 'make' the tour.  There is a basic interface that you can use at http://www.panoclub.de/jatc/ but it is very, very limited.  Otherwise it's just a lot of HTML and XML coding.  It was daunting when I first tried my hand at it, but at fieldofview, there are many turtorial and samples to download.
